If you run a WordPress website, you may know that managing tags and categories is important to keep your content well-structured and easily accessible. Unfortunately, it can also result in you having duplicate content on your website. Since categories and tags do not have a NoIndex in WordPress, posts tagged with a category or tag become duplicate content. This means that different links point to the same post.
